Unfortunately, this job posting is expired.
Don't worry, we can still help! Below, please find related information to help you with your job search.
Some similar recruitments
English Second Language Teacher
Recruited by Atlantic Canada Language Academy 7 months ago Address Saint John, New Brunswick, Canada
Language Specialist Jobs
Recruited by Innodata Inc. 7 months ago Address Canada
Personalized Internet Assessor Canada (Persian Language)
Recruited by TELUS International 9 months ago Address Canada
Ml Researcher- Large Language Models (Llm's)
Recruited by PlayStation 9 months ago Address Montreal, Quebec, Canada
English As A Second Language Tutor
Recruited by AIETA 10 months ago Address Gatineau, Quebec, Canada

Natural Language Processing Engineer

Company

Chartd

Address Canada
Employment type FULL_TIME
Salary
Expires 2024-01-06
Posted at 9 months ago
Job Description

We are looking for a passionate NLP engineer to help us build world-class, cutting-edge NLP-based software solutions. This job is all about designing and implementing smart algorithms to support NLP-based workflows. You will be working with the latest advancements in NLP and ML while playing a central role in developing solutions to support our AI products.


This is an exceptional opportunity to directly impact our clients while gaining valuable hands-on experience working with Data Models, Machine Learning (ML), Natural Language Processing (NLP), and more.


WHAT YOU WILL DO

In this role you will use your ingenuity to design, model, and develop (in Python) some amazing software components for NLP and ML. In addition, you will:

  • Use best practices for Git-based version control.
  • Provide continuous support to junior developers and troubleshoot development roadblocks.
  • Brainstorm technical solutions and architecture.
  • Establish an efficient CI/CD workflow with end-to-end testing.
  • Supporting application deployment and management in cloud environments (AWS, Azure).
  • Work on the backend of a web application in Python.


MUST-HAVE QUALIFICATIONS

  • Familiarity with microservices architecture
  • Experience with application deployment to any of the major cloud services
  • Master’s degree or equivalent in Computer Science or related technical field
  • 5+ years of hands-on experience with Python, working in OOP and ORM environments
  • A strong communicator
  • Working or scientific experience with NLP and ML
  • Must be a Canadian Citizen or Permanent Resident
  • Excellent architectural and code organization skills


NICE-TO-HAVE QUALIFICATIONS

  • Reliability Clearance (or eligible for it) - have been in Canada for 5+ Years (as a PR or Citizen)
  • Experience with FastAPI is a plus
  • Familiarity with front-end technologies and single-page applications (Vue.js is a plus)
  • Experience with LLM
  • Familiarity with JavaScript and TypeScript


ABOUT CHARTD

Chartd is a young Canadian software company from Ottawa that builds easy-to-use, cutting-edge data management solutions, emphasizing user experience, simplicity, and accuracy. Our mission is to provide our clients with user-friendly decision-making tools and automate business workflows.